Web24. nov 2024 · Sit on a leg press machine and adjust the seat so that your legs form 90-degree angles and your knees are pointing forward. Keep your feet about hip-width apart. Engaging your glutes, quads and hamstrings, slowly push the weight away from you, fully extending your legs out. Your calves should be parallel to the floor.

WebWeight Lifting Work: This is the amount of energy converted to potential energy when a weight is lifted. It is the product of force and distance. So when a taller and heavier person does a push-up, they apply more force over a greater distance and thereby do more work.
